Air Transport System Analysis and Modelling

By Milan Janic Copyright 2000

    Presenting a comprehensive coverage, Air Transport System Analysis and Modelling is a unique text dealing with the analysis and modelling of the processes and operations carried out in all three parts of the air transport system, namely, airports, air traffic control and airlines.

    Seen from a planners point of view, this book provides insights into current methods and also gives details of new research. Methods are given for the analysis and modelling of the capacity, quality and economics of the service offered to users and includes illustrative analytical and simulation models of the systems operations supported by an appropriate analysis of real world events and applications. Undergraduates and graduates in the field of air transport planning and technology, applied operations research and applied transport economics will find this book to be of interest, as will specialists involved with transport institutes and consulting firms, policy makers dealing with air transport and the analysts and planners employed at air transport enterprises.

    1. Airport Systems Capacity 2. Capacity of the Air Traffic Control (ATC) System 3. Capacity of an Airline 4. Quality of Service at Airports 5. Quality of Service in the Air Traffic Control (ATC) System 6. Quality of Service of Airlines 7. Economics in the Air Transport System
